Hebrew Radio: The United States Prevents Israel from Taking New Actions Against Hamas
SadaNews Translation - Israeli sources reported on Saturday morning that the United States is preventing Israel from imposing sanctions or taking any actions at this stage against Hamas, in response to the group's failure to deliver additional bodies of Israeli prisoners in its custody.
The Kan Hebrew radio network, as translated by SadaNews, indicated that Hamas has not delivered any new bodies to Israel for the third consecutive day (as of last night).
According to Israeli sources' claims, Hamas has the capability to deliver more bodies but is refraining from doing so.
The sources state that Hamas possesses 13 bodies and is able to deliver 10 of them, while the fate of 3 remains unknown and may take a long time to resolve.
Israel refuses the entry of international forces from Turkey, Qatar, and Egypt to participate in the operation to search for the bodies of Israeli prisoners.
